# Service Accounts: String Extraction

The `extract-i18n` script pulls translatable strings from all Bramblewick repos and pushes them to the Glossa service. It runs under the `i18n-extractor` service account. Do not run it under your personal account; Glossa rate-limits individual users aggressively. The account has write access to the staging catalog only. Set the token in your shell before invoking the script. The current staging token is below.

API key for kahap-kafog: zpat15_6qzxZ7YR8aDwjmp

**Fareplay experiment defaults — changelog**

Heads up if you're new: we changed the defaults for the ticket-pricing experiment in the Fareplay service. The demand multiplier now starts at 1.0 instead of 1.15 (the old value skewed the Holloway venue results), and the experiment bucket split moved from 50/50 to 90/10. Nothing else changed. The full set of current defaults is below.

settings of tagug-kahof:
oliwyn:
  pin: 8504
  metrics_host: metrics.oliwyn.tolvaqlabs.internal
  tenant: joreth
  seal: seal_efae7be0

Runbook: Quillbus broker upgrade (for weekly sync). Order: drain consumers, snapshot queue state, upgrade standby node, fail over, upgrade primary. Do not skip the snapshot — replay is the only recovery path if the log format migration fails. Expect ~4 min consumer lag during failover; alerting is pre-silenced. Rollback window closes once producers write in the new format. Status updates go to the sync notes. Current upgrade artifact token is recorded immediately below.

session token of kagup-hahaf = htk3_2b8

Load tests against the Cartographa checkout flow run only in the staging cluster — never production. Use the provided synthetic card profiles; real payment methods are blocked anyway. Target throughput is 200 checkouts/min sustained for 30 minutes. Results auto-post to the perf channel. Test configs and run instructions live on the page below.

wiki page, bagef-yajof: https://sentry.sivrelcloud.corp/board